THE stage is now set for the second edition of Little Mr and Miss Africa pageant slated for April 7 at Premier Hotel OR Tambo International Airport in Johannesburg, South Africa.
Two girls from Zimbabwe – Tamar Muchineuta (nine) and Saminah Muzondo (12) – will represent the country at the event.
Speaking to H-Metro, Farai Zembeni, the manager of the two models, said the pageant was meant to groom young girls to be confident.
Zembeni is privileged to be a part of the two models’ journey and promises to add value by also changing their lives.
“It’s one of the growing pageants that promotes little kids and groom them to be culturally rooted
“They are going to represent the country at Little Miss Africa, a young people pageant that is set to share and celebrate African Culture, among little kids,” he said.
The categories include introduction, culture wear and evening gown where they will be promoting Zimbabwean culture.
Saminah is a Form 1 student at Westminster and she is an advocate for putting an end to drug abuse.
Tamar is a radio host at Capitalk and is advocating for education, she was also the winner of Miss Universe Super Talent last year.
